Applying Design Thinking to People Operations with Iain Roberts, Airbnb
Iain Roberts, Global Head of Employee Experience at Airbnb and former IDEO designer, shares insights on transforming HR through design thinking. He discusses redefining leadership and collaboration in large organizations, showcasing how innovative structures lead to better team cohesion. Iain explores Airbnb's 'Live and Work Anywhere' policy, highlighting tailored strategies for collaboration. He also delves into evolving workforce dynamics, using AI to navigate changes in workplace approaches post-pandemic and advocating for customized employee experiences.

Airbnb’s Iain Roberts on Designing HR as a Strategic Service Function
Iain Roberts, Global Head of Employee Experience at Airbnb, is known for his innovative design-thinking approach to HR. He discusses the role of HR as a strategic service function, emphasizing the need for continual refinement of employee programs. Iain shares insights on implementing flexible work policies post-COVID, the balance between micromanagement and collaboration, and the transformative impact of AI on recruitment. He also clarifies misconceptions about CEO Brian Chesky's ‘Founder Mode’ and its relationship with organizational innovation.

Taking the Next Best Step with Iain Roberts
Iain Roberts, VP of People at Airbnb, shares his transformative career journey from COO to HR leader, leveraging his extensive background in design and engineering. He discusses the critical balance between creativity and structure needed for effective organizational change. Iain emphasizes adaptability in today’s work environment and the significance of clear communication during transitions. He also explores the complexities of implementing unlimited paid time off policies, highlighting the importance of trust and tailored approaches to enhance employee morale.
